50 State Survey – Coronavirus-Related “Stay at Home” and Reopening Orders

Below is a tracker of states, counties and cities that, as of June 25, 2020, have implemented “stay at home” orders requiring the closure of nonessential businesses or a subset thereof (e.g., nonessential retail businesses). As states and localities begin to relax these restrictions, they are issuing “reopening” orders which outline limitations and safety requirements for operations to resume in person. Included in the chart is a link to each state’s respective reopening orders and guidance. Links to local orders are included as well.
